Background
The electric cooker is a cooker which converts electric energy into heat energy, has various cooking functions of steaming, boiling, stewing and the like on food, is convenient to use, safe and reliable, and is widely applied to daily life. The cover of the electric cooker is usually provided with a steam valve which has the functions of exhausting and preventing overflow.
The existing steam valve is formed by assembling a plurality of parts such as a plurality of sealing rings, a steam valve seat and a steam valve cover through screws, the number of the parts is large, assembly time is large, especially, the screws are manually screwed for fastening, the screwing process is large in time, assembly efficiency is low, and production cost is greatly increased. Moreover, the number of parts of the existing steam valve is large, so that the volume of the cooker cover of the steam valve installed on the electric cooker is increased, the weight of the cooker cover is increased, the whole volume and the weight of the electric cooker are increased, a large placing space is occupied, and the use experience of a user is reduced.

Detailed Description
Following embodiment is mainly to the utility model discloses electric rice cooker a kind of deep pot lid, because the utility model discloses electric rice cooker a kind of deep pot lid has adopted the utility model discloses a sealing assembly, and the utility model discloses a sealing assembly has used the utility model discloses a sealing washer has already explained sealing assembly embodiment and sealing washer embodiment in the explanation of electric rice cooker a kind of deep pot lid embodiment.
Referring to fig. 1 to 5, the electric cooker cover 1 includes an outer cover 2, an inner cover 3, a cover plate 4 and a sealing assembly 5, the inner cover 3 is provided with an air outlet channel 31, the air outlet channel 31 has an accommodating cavity 312 which is opened inwards and an air outlet 311 which is opened outwards, and the accommodating cavity 312 is communicated with the air outlet 311. The outer cover 2 covers the outer side of the inner cover 3, and the outer cover 2 is provided with a through hole 21 matched with the air outlet 311. The cover plate 4 is detachably located at the open end of the accommodating cavity 312, the cover plate 4 is provided with a plurality of vent holes 41 arranged in a penetrating manner, and the vent holes 41 are arranged at intervals. The sealing assembly 5 is annular and is located between the inner cover 3 and the cover plate 4, and the sealing assembly 5, the inner cover 3 and the cover plate 4 jointly define a containing cavity 312, and the containing cavity 312 is communicated with the vent hole 41. In addition, by detachably mounting cover plate 4 to the open end of receiving cavity 312, it is possible to facilitate the user to detach and clean cover plate 4, and at the same time, to facilitate the user to clean the backflow liquid vapor inside receiving cavity 312.
Referring to fig. 6 to 12, the sealing assembly 5 includes a pressing plate 51 and a sealing ring 52, the sealing ring 52 is located between the inner lid 3 and the cover plate 4, the pressing plate 51 is provided on the sealing ring 52 and fixes the sealing ring 52 to the inner lid 3. Specifically, the seal ring 52 includes a first mounting ring 521, a second mounting ring 522, a first sealing ring 523, a second sealing ring 524, and a third sealing ring 525, the first mounting ring 521 extends in the axial direction thereof, the second mounting ring 522 is located in the first mounting ring 521 and extends in the radial direction of the first mounting ring 521, the outer peripheral wall of the second mounting ring 522 is connected to the inner peripheral wall of the first mounting ring 521, and a first end of the adjacent second mounting ring 522 and a first end of the first mounting ring 521 have a step in the axial direction of the first mounting ring 521. The first sealing ring 523 extends in the axial direction of the first mounting ring 521, a first end of the first sealing ring 523 is connected to an inner circumferential wall of the second mounting ring 522, and the first sealing ring 523 and the first mounting ring 521 have a first mounting gap 526 in the radial direction of the first mounting ring 521. The first end of the second sealing ring 524 is connected with the second end of the first sealing ring 523, the second end of the second sealing ring 524 extends away from the axis of the first mounting ring 521 in an inclined manner, the second sealing ring 524 and the second end of the first mounting ring 521 have a second mounting gap 527 in the axial direction of the first mounting ring 521, and the second mounting gap 527 is communicated with the first mounting gap 526. The first end of the third sealing ring 525 is connected with the second end of the second sealing ring 524, and the second end of the third sealing ring 525 extends obliquely near the axis of the first mounting ring 521.

In addition, the second end of the second sealing ring 524 protrudes from the outer circumferential wall of the first mounting ring 521 in the radial direction of the first mounting ring 521, the inner circumferential wall of the second mounting ring 522 is a first inclined circumferential wall 5221, and the diameter of the first end of the first inclined circumferential wall 5221 close to the first end of the first mounting ring 521 is larger than the diameter of the second end of the first inclined circumferential wall 5221 away from the first end of the first mounting ring 521. Meanwhile, the peripheral wall of the annular rib 5232 close to the second mounting ring 522 is a second inclined peripheral wall 52321, and the diameter of the first end of the second inclined peripheral wall 52321 close to the second mounting ring 522 is larger than the diameter of the second end of the second inclined peripheral wall 52321 far away from the second mounting ring 522.
The pressing plate 51 is provided with a circular hole 513 penetrating through the pressing plate, a circular ring protrusion 512 is convexly arranged on a first end surface of the pressing plate 51 adjacent to the circular hole 513, and six buckles 511 are arranged on the first end surface of the pressing plate 51, and the six buckles 511 are uniformly distributed around the axis of the circular hole 513 in this embodiment. Six clamping grooves 32 are formed in the inner end face of the inner cover 3, and one clamping buckle 511 penetrates through one clamping groove 32 and is buckled on the end face, far away from the cover plate 4, of the clamping groove 32. The annular protrusion 512 penetrates through the second mounting gap 527 and is embedded into the first mounting gap 526, the second end of the first mounting ring 521 abuts against the first end face of the pressing plate 51, the outer peripheral wall of the second sealing ring 524 abuts against the second end face of the pressing plate 51, the outer peripheral wall of the third sealing ring 525 abuts against the cover plate 4, and the outer peripheral wall of the accommodating cavity 312 abuts against the inner peripheral wall of the first sealing ring 523. The second end surface of the pressure plate 51 of the present embodiment is an inclined end surface 514 adjacent to the circular hole 513, and the outer peripheral wall of the second sealing ring 524 abuts against the inclined end surface 514.
Specifically, the inner end surface of the inner lid 3 is provided with a first limiting groove 33, and the first end of the first mounting ring 521 is located in the first limiting groove 33. A stop end surface 34 is connected between the first limiting groove 33 and the accommodating cavity 312, the stop end surface 34 abuts against the first end surface of the second mounting ring 522, and the stop end surface 34 is convexly provided with a ring convex rib 341. The inner end surface of the inner cover 3 is further provided with a second limiting groove 31, and the pressing plate 51 is located in the second limiting groove 31.
Each buckle 511 of the present embodiment has a connecting arm 5111, a clamping portion 5112 and two ribs 5114, a first end of the connecting arm 5111 is connected to the pressing plate 51, a second end of the connecting arm 5111 is connected to the clamping portion 5112, the clamping portion 5112 protrudes out of the side surface of the connecting arm 5111 away from the circular hole 513, and a slot 5113 is formed in the side surface of the connecting arm 5111 away from the circular hole 513 at a position adjacent to the pressing plate 51. Two ribs 5114 are located on both sides of the connecting arm 5111 in the circumferential direction of the pressure plate 51, and each rib 5114 is connected between the side surface of the connecting arm 5111 near the circular hole 513 and the first end surface of the pressure plate 51. The side surface of each slot 32 far from the circular hole 513 is an inclined guide surface 321 at the end surface adjacent to the slot 32 far from the cover plate 4, and the distance between one end of the inclined guide surface 321 far from the cover plate 4 and the axis of the circular hole 513 is smaller than the distance between the other end of the inclined guide surface near the cover plate 4 and the axis of the circular hole 513.
Referring to fig. 13 to 15, the annular protrusion 512 of the pressure plate 51 passes through the second mounting gap 527 of the sealing ring 52 and is embedded in the first mounting gap 526 of the sealing ring 52, the second end of the first mounting ring 521 of the sealing ring 52 abuts against the first end surface of the pressure plate 51, and the outer peripheral wall of the second sealing ring 524 of the sealing ring 52 abuts against the inclined end surface 514 of the second end surface of the pressure plate 51, so that the sealing ring 52 is tightly and stably assembled on the pressure plate 51 to form the sealing assembly 5, and meanwhile, the pressure plate 51 pre-positions the sealing ring 52. Subsequently, the sealing assembly 5 is assembled to the inner cap 3, specifically, the six snap tabs 511 of the pressing plate 51 are aligned with the six snap slots 32 of the inner cap 3 one by one and the pressing plate 51 is pressed so that the snap tabs 511 enter the snap slots 32, and the snap-fit portions 5112 of the snap tabs 511 pass through the snap slots 32 by being guided by the inclined guide surfaces 321 of the snap slots 32 and are snapped on the end surfaces of the snap slots 32 away from the cover plate 4, so that the sealing assembly 5 and the inner cap 3 are firmly assembled together. At this time, the open end of the accommodating cavity 312 of the inner cover 3 slides into the first sealing ring 523 of the sealing ring 52 under the guidance of the first inclined peripheral wall 5221 of the second mounting ring 522 of the sealing ring 52 and the second inclined peripheral wall 52321 of the annular rib 5232, the outer peripheral wall of the accommodating cavity 312 is pressed against the inner peripheral wall of the first sealing ring 523, and the annular rib 5232 on the inner peripheral wall of the first sealing ring 523 is pressed against the outer peripheral wall of the accommodating cavity 312, so that the matching sealing performance is improved. Meanwhile, the first end of the first mounting ring 521 of the sealing ring 52 is located in the first limiting groove 33 of the inner cover 3, the pressing plate 51 is located in the second limiting groove 31 of the inner cover 3, the stop end face 34 of the inner cover 3 abuts against the first end face of the second mounting ring 522 of the sealing ring 52, and the convex ring convex rib 341 of the stop end face 34 abuts against the first end face of the second mounting ring 522 of the sealing ring 52, so that the matched sealing performance is improved. Then, the cover plate 4 is installed at the open end of the accommodating cavity 312 of the inner cover 3, and the peripheral wall of the third sealing ring 525 of the sealing ring 52 is pressed against the cover plate 4, so that the matching sealing performance is improved.
